UCHC Announces Men's Tournament Field, First Round Pairings

ROCHESTER, NY- The United Collegiate Hockey Conference is pleased to announce the field of six teams taking part in the upcoming inaugural UCHC Men's Championship Tournament to take place from Wednesday, February 21st to Saturday, March 3rd. 

The conference's inaugural championship tournament will serve as a showcase platform for the talents of our student-athletes, as well as a continued celebration of the strong and growing ice hockey heritage among the UCHC's member institutions. The men's hockey Programs at Utica College, Stevenson University, Lebanon Valley College, Manhattanville College, Elmira College, and Neumann University will be the inaugural group of squads vying for this season's crown. 

No. 1 Utica, the regular season champion of the UCHC, enters postseason play following a 24 point effort and a conference record of 12-4. As the league's first place team in the regular season, they receive a bye into the semifinal round, and will play one of three teams: Manhattanville, Elmira, or Neumann in that round. Utica's semifinal matchup will take place on Saturday, February 24th at 2:00 PM in the confines of the Utica Memorial Auditorium. 

No. 2 Stevenson, the regular season champion of the Middle Atlantic Conference, will receive a first round bye for the first time in its two year history after finishing with 22 standings points and edging Lebanon Valley College on the head-to-head tiebreaker. The Mustang men finished with a UCHC record of 9-3-4 under Dominick Dawes. As a top two finisher, Stevenson has also earned rights to host a semifinal game, and will do so on Saturday, February 24th at 7:00 PM at Reisterstown Sportsplex against the highest remaining seed at that point, which could be Lebanon Valley, Manhattanville, or Elmira. 

No. 3 Lebanon Valley makes the postseason for the first time since returning to NCAA Division III play, and finished with 22 points and a UCHC record of 10-4-2 under Don Parsons. The Dutchmen will host sixth-seeded Neumann University in an opening round game to be played Wednesday, February 21st at 7:00 PM at Hersheypark Arena. 

No. 4 Manhattanville steps into the conference tournament fold after coming close to a prospective first round bye this weekend. Arlen Marshall's charges finished the campaign with a 9-5-2 conference record and 20 standings points, while finishing 6-3-2 overall on home ice. Following a road weekend to wrap the regular season, home ice will be back in play for the Valiants on Wednesday, when they host fifth-seeded Elmira in a 7:00 PM opening round game at Rye Playland. 

No. 5 Elmira College returns to postseason action after a one year absence, and finished the season with an 8-5-3 conference record and 19 points under head coach Aaron Saul. The Soaring Eagles are unbeaten in eight of their last nine games, and will take that hot streak into Manhattanville on Wednesday. 

No. 6 Neumann University was at their very best in the conference with a record of 8-6-2 when standings points were on the line. They earn the final spot, and have won three of their last four games under Kyle Mountain to qualify for the UCHC playoffs. They will visit Lebanon Valley on Wednesday. 

The full tournament schedule, with times for first round and semifinal games, is as follows. 

WEDNESDAY, Feb. 21  - OPENING ROUND
No. 6 Neumann at No. 3 Lebanon Valley, 7:00 PM
No. 5 Elmira at No. 4 Manhattanville, 7:00 PM

SATURDAY, Feb. 24 - SEMIFINALS
Lowest Remaining Seed (Manhattanville/Elmira/Neumann) at No. 1 Utica, 2:00 PM
Highest Remaining Seed (Lebanon Valley/Elmira/Manhattanville) at No. 2 Stevenson, 7:00 PM

SATURDAY, March 3rd - CHAMPIONSHIP
Semifinal Winners - Time and Site TBA
